JOB SUMMARY: Upshur County Schools is seeking a motivated and qualified Health Science Instructor to launch a new high-profile Medical Education (MedEd) pathway, preparing high school students for a career in healthcare. The program is supported by a partnership with WVU Medicine, St. Joseph's Hospital and will require a half day instructor. MedEd provides students with real-world, hands-on learning in clinical and hospital environments. 

As a key instructional leader, you will guide students through a rigorous curriculum that integrates classroom instruction, simulated workplace practices, and supervised clinical experiences. You will collaborate with healthcare professionals and educational partners to ensure students graduate with both the skills and confidence to pursue a career in health care.

The Ideal candidate for this position is a licensed Registered Nurse (RN) or a certified Medical Assistant with hands on experience. The candidate should have strong communication skills and commitment to student success.

QUALIFICATIONS:

Option 1: Registered Nurse (RN Pathway)

Hold a valid RN license in WV

Possess a minimum of an Associate Degree in Nursing

Have 4,000 clock hours (2 years) of wage-earning, patient-side clinical experience, with the most recent work within the last three years and beyond the training period.

 

Option 2: Certified Medical Assistant (CMA Pathway)

Possess a valid credential from one of the following:

American Association of Medical Assistants (AAMA)

National Association for Health Professional (NAHP)

National Center for Competency Testing (NCCT)

National Health career Association (NHA)

American Medical Technologist (AMT)

Have clocked 4,000 hours of experience in a medical office or outpatient setting, including clinical procedures and administrative responsibilities

Additional Requirement

Must pass a WV State Police criminal background check

Must complete all training and credentialing required by the WV Department of Education, including:

A Basic Skills Assessment

NOCTI Consent Exams (written and performance)

Completion of WV Technical Institute-approved certificate program (22 hours, including a two-week summer session)

Must obtain and maintain a WV Professional Teaching Certificate in the appropriate CTE area
